Survey before quote, always

Depth, diameter, defects and the lateral count are read off a camera survey. Before that, any number is a guess with a decimal point.

We will say when to dig

A collapse, a belly, a pipe that has to move: lining is the wrong answer and we say so. It happens more often than the industry admits.

Three documents, not a certificate

Post-cleaning survey, cure record, final survey. Those are the asset. A warranty without them is paper from a company that may not exist.

Where liners fail

The bond is to the pipe, or it is to the debris

A liner cures against whatever is on the host wall. Scale, grease, a root mass left in place: the new pipe bonds to that instead of to the old pipe, and nothing about it looks wrong on the completion video.

That is why we survey after cleaning and before lining, and why that second survey is in the scope rather than available as an extra.

Three questions that come up every time

Can lining fix a sagging pipe?

No. A liner follows the shape it is installed into, so a lined belly is a smoother belly. If the grade is the problem, the grade has to be corrected, and that means excavating. The full list of what lining does not fix is in the advice section.

Why is there no price on this site?

Because depth, access, the lateral count and what has to be put back afterwards vary by an order of magnitude between two houses on the same street. What a quote is made of is on lining cost.

How long is the pipe out of use?

On a house lateral, usually a matter of hours in one day. On a live main or an occupied building the flow is pumped around the work instead, which is why bypass appears as its own line on the quote. The sequence is on how the work is done.
